A special reminder: many popular imported models in Taiwan come in both parallel-import (gray market) and official company versions. While gray-market units are cheaper, their warranty typically cannot be handled by the official Taiwan distributor—and if a failure occurs, repair costs may exceed the price difference. For equipment like running GPS watches that involves long-term use and safety, we strongly recommend choosing the official company version to secure complete local after-sales protection. Q4: Is second-hand equipment worth considering?
It depends on the item. Carbon fiber structural components and electronic measurement devices carry higher risk due to hidden damage and accuracy degradation. However, certain durable metal parts or tools can be excellent value buys in the second-hand market.
